unsurprising really but looks like Kenny Miller might be out so CMS might get a start.

BBC Sport - Scotland will not gamble on Kenny Miller's fitness

Scotland coach Craig Levein insists he will not gamble on Kenny Miller's fitness for Saturday's Euro 2012 qualifier in Liechtenstein.
"The manager has already spoken to the backroom staff," said Houston, who had previously hinted that Brighton's Mackail-Smith was the preferred deputy.
